|
3935d18c0b
|
correct path to the modules directory
|
2022-04-26 09:42:42 +01:00 |
|
|
74f7ebdcce
|
host mastodon assets on a separate subdomain
|
2022-04-26 09:40:11 +01:00 |
|
|
7be407a2b7
|
disable mastodon unix sockets
|
2022-04-26 09:20:21 +01:00 |
|
|
a13cad10b1
|
maybe this worksk?
|
2022-04-26 09:10:54 +01:00 |
|
|
c45a360ec7
|
have nginx access mastodon via port?
|
2022-04-26 08:59:53 +01:00 |
|
|
e85a20173c
|
please work omg
|
2022-04-26 08:48:07 +01:00 |
|
|
0b93407955
|
use https://mastodon.int.chir.rs/
|
2022-04-26 08:26:14 +01:00 |
|
|
a2a75691c9
|
move shit around?
|
2022-04-26 08:19:57 +01:00 |
|
|
fbc89a2314
|
enableSSL -> addSSL
|
2022-04-26 08:11:54 +01:00 |
|
|
08c7bc67bf
|
connect to mastodon via http i don’t care anymore
|
2022-04-26 08:06:57 +01:00 |
|
|
c42defd47b
|
fix stuff?
|
2022-04-26 07:53:03 +01:00 |
|
|
8b11f2e04c
|
fix eval error*2
|
2022-04-26 07:36:17 +01:00 |
|
|
e73e76a932
|
fix eval error
|
2022-04-26 07:28:34 +01:00 |
|
|
400315012d
|
add a mastodon.int.chir.rs
|
2022-04-26 07:26:16 +01:00 |
|
|
ec0daf01dd
|
fuck around with the dns until it works
|
2022-04-26 07:19:59 +01:00 |
|
|
ce9e828a85
|
increase the priority of localhost as build-pc isn’t always online
|
2022-04-26 07:12:17 +01:00 |
|
|
3562b07970
|
please work?
|
2022-04-26 07:09:56 +01:00 |
|
|
1aa1ce515a
|
oh oops
|
2022-04-25 21:14:55 +01:00 |
|
|
1bbecc65d8
|
set the proxy header?
|
2022-04-25 21:07:39 +01:00 |
|
|
e505caface
|
redis.mastodon -> redis.servers.mastodon
|
2022-04-25 19:22:16 +01:00 |
|
|
b4f88658e4
|
fix bug in the mastodon module
|
2022-04-25 19:09:27 +01:00 |
|
|
2e376a8c18
|
add redis extra config
|
2022-04-25 18:01:55 +01:00 |
|
|
1202604cbc
|
add mastodon reverse-proxy
|
2022-04-25 17:57:59 +01:00 |
|
|
2d03f310b9
|
config.secrets → config.sops.secrets
|
2022-04-25 17:51:59 +01:00 |
|
|
15328ab025
|
add nginx vhost
|
2022-04-25 17:51:59 +01:00 |
|
|
66dc646d02
|
add mastodon
|
2022-04-25 17:47:59 +01:00 |
|
|
c3b2ced223
|
use the main cache for pc
|
2022-04-25 10:52:21 +01:00 |
|
|
877bef3dbc
|
fix some stuff
|
2022-04-25 09:49:32 +01:00 |
|
|
c4121a6b58
|
use backblaze again
|
2022-04-25 09:15:24 +01:00 |
|
|
acf026d5f0
|
pass hydra.chir.rs to nas.int.chir.rs
|
2022-04-25 08:42:57 +01:00 |
|
|
0795ec128e
|
use the local resolver
|
2022-04-25 08:34:32 +01:00 |
|
|
df02f5db5a
|
pc is no longer a server
|
2022-04-25 07:45:47 +01:00 |
|
|
e694cc7c79
|
Remove hydra from my pc
|
2022-04-25 07:44:10 +01:00 |
|
|
cc4811118a
|
define ip addresses on br0 instead
|
2022-04-24 22:13:59 +01:00 |
|
|
49a453d0fe
|
add network bridging between enp8s0 and wlp6s0
|
2022-04-24 22:13:01 +01:00 |
|
|
b2eb3a2844
|
do the correct thing (utf8 ssid)
|
2022-04-24 22:05:35 +01:00 |
|
|
64c290bbfd
|
forgot to enable hostapd
|
2022-04-24 22:01:17 +01:00 |
|
|
0e17a59abb
|
make the cache key a secret
|
2022-04-24 21:54:48 +01:00 |
|
|
f7b1c750aa
|
add hostapd support
|
2022-04-24 21:20:53 +01:00 |
|
|
bdddaff981
|
enable zram swap for every system
|
2022-04-24 19:23:32 +01:00 |
|
|
6e95290303
|
Track node_exporter for the nas
|
2022-04-24 16:10:12 +01:00 |
|
|
9fbe4be99d
|
load igb on boot
|
2022-04-24 13:30:30 +01:00 |
|
|
6b6d7281e0
|
Add a backups group
|
2022-04-24 13:14:47 +01:00 |
|
|
102234539e
|
fix eval for nas
|
2022-04-24 13:12:12 +01:00 |
|
|
2134c03886
|
use home-manager for darkkirb
|
2022-04-24 12:04:23 +01:00 |
|
|
c9bb775232
|
fix ip address for nas
|
2022-04-24 11:50:19 +01:00 |
|
|
51903c3ace
|
mount 3 boot partitions
|
2022-04-24 11:20:05 +01:00 |
|
|
5a56d18c67
|
Add hydra to nas services
|
2022-04-24 09:54:25 +01:00 |
|
|
1c39d0ccf1
|
Add host keys for initrd ssh
|
2022-04-24 09:50:26 +01:00 |
|
|
0c09886f07
|
disable nvidia-offload on nas
|
2022-04-24 09:45:48 +01:00 |
|
|
3cbb1e3024
|
Add ssh access in initrd
|
2022-04-24 09:43:57 +01:00 |
|
|
f829abad43
|
init: nas
|
2022-04-24 09:39:58 +01:00 |
|
|
17af436b8d
|
Add vscode-yaml
|
2022-04-23 17:55:29 +01:00 |
|
|
ab40903108
|
Added 42crunch.vscode-openapi
|
2022-04-23 17:45:02 +01:00 |
|
|
bf7f90e7a7
|
set session variables
|
2022-04-22 15:03:23 +01:00 |
|
|
dddf09c33a
|
upgrade to kicad-unstable
|
2022-04-21 15:17:26 +01:00 |
|
|
80544d5c7c
|
add the most basic-ass rspamd config possible
|
2022-04-21 08:47:28 +01:00 |
|
|
963056611e
|
disable systemd-cryptsetup because it’s broken
|
2022-04-21 08:47:28 +01:00 |
|
|
9a9c67a3c7
|
Enable systemd-cryptsetup
|
2022-04-20 15:46:19 +01:00 |
|
|
3685c8d7c9
|
Enable tpm2 once again
|
2022-04-20 13:40:09 +01:00 |
|
|
71211e5383
|
set nix system features, max jobs, and scheduling policy
|
2022-04-20 12:45:05 +01:00 |
|
|
ebf762e296
|
limit systemd-boot configurations to 5
|
2022-04-20 12:05:28 +01:00 |
|
|
1a1bd76d8b
|
Patch switch-to-configuration to switch to the new config first before setting up the bootloader
|
2022-04-20 11:45:45 +01:00 |
|
|
4e0152ba06
|
Re-add hydra.int.chir.rs.
This is because there is no reason for me to be accessing hydra over my
publically accessible server and be limited to maybe 100kB/s
|
2022-04-20 09:24:42 +01:00 |
|
|
456c074151
|
Correct the zfs dataset name for /root
|
2022-04-20 09:00:41 +01:00 |
|
|
b39963939c
|
Add secureboot to nutty-noon
|
2022-04-20 08:35:33 +01:00 |
|
|
d0e54e5ccd
|
Add cpu additional cpu features
|
2022-04-19 22:01:16 +01:00 |
|
|
327cd049fb
|
Revert "Use my custom version of hydra"
This reverts commit 8feae8437e .
|
2022-04-19 10:30:57 +01:00 |
|
|
ffb9efe9d5
|
Revert "Add ca-derivations and per-machine optimization"
This reverts commit 2555179a15 .
|
2022-04-19 10:29:59 +01:00 |
|
|
ea3a2d46f3
|
Add optimizations to installer
|
2022-04-19 09:31:35 +01:00 |
|
|
bf5b25fec8
|
Remove build-nas from thinkrac build machines
|
2022-04-19 09:07:50 +01:00 |
|
|
2555179a15
|
Add ca-derivations and per-machine optimization
|
2022-04-19 09:07:50 +01:00 |
|
|
92d2b89ff8
|
Disable tpm2. currently broken and i never used it anyways
|
2022-04-19 07:05:42 +01:00 |
|
|
8feae8437e
|
Use my custom version of hydra
|
2022-04-18 16:54:17 +01:00 |
|
|
9c3dfb665b
|
re-add ca-derivations to experimental features
|
2022-04-18 15:07:31 +01:00 |
|
|
529ade54ea
|
use nutty-noon.int.chir.rs instead of the removed hydra.int.chir.rs
|
2022-04-17 09:59:59 +01:00 |
|
|
74ddd61227
|
Enable autofetch
this is because the constant authorization spam is no longer an issue
|
2022-04-16 20:37:58 +01:00 |
|
|
5d75d2fca8
|
Allow static.darkkirb.de
|
2022-04-16 13:23:59 +01:00 |
|
|
9e5d8dac80
|
add installer
|
2022-04-16 13:20:08 +01:00 |
|
|
bcfa70d341
|
fix the allowed uris list
|
2022-04-16 12:04:10 +01:00 |
|
|
69cdf0bc08
|
change controlMaster to auto
|
2022-04-16 10:55:59 +01:00 |
|
|
0a35f8114b
|
/root is tank/userdata/home/root not tank/userdata/root
|
2022-04-16 10:29:49 +01:00 |
|
|
01635175a8
|
follow the local nixos staging tag
|
2022-04-16 09:45:17 +01:00 |
|
|
0ff6907105
|
Persist ssh connections
|
2022-04-16 08:45:42 +01:00 |
|
|
034a6f7046
|
remove superseeded autodeploy
|
2022-04-15 19:34:35 +01:00 |
|
|
d120f543c2
|
Change flake uri to github
|
2022-04-15 18:48:36 +01:00 |
|
|
ffdc2b4059
|
The github token needs Bearer apparently
|
2022-04-15 18:48:34 +01:00 |
|
|
22cdfc034d
|
fix github username
|
2022-04-15 18:48:33 +01:00 |
|
|
2106e4b847
|
remove superseeded nix-cache
|
2022-04-15 18:48:32 +01:00 |
|
|
5e8fc3cce9
|
now
|
2022-04-15 09:59:11 +01:00 |
|
|
9afa666c9f
|
please
|
2022-04-15 09:54:28 +01:00 |
|
|
61e545a979
|
???
|
2022-04-15 09:49:48 +01:00 |
|
|
55b9ef55e2
|
set host to proxy host when reverse-proxying
|
2022-04-15 09:36:46 +01:00 |
|
|
d56b8c4e11
|
try to publish hydra
|
2022-04-15 09:28:02 +01:00 |
|
|
58cd32d33a
|
enable github copilot for all file types
|
2022-04-15 09:12:37 +01:00 |
|
|
f9efdc24c3
|
Add githubstatus reporting
|
2022-04-15 09:12:37 +01:00 |
|
|
45c86461ad
|
Reduce amount of mosh rebuilds
|
2022-04-14 09:06:43 +01:00 |
|
|
0a3337ed7a
|
improve screenshotting
|
2022-04-14 08:27:37 +01:00 |
|
|
eebea1e3de
|
use more agressive compression options
|
2022-04-14 06:29:42 +01:00 |
|
|
e00948cefa
|
Remove firefox workaround
|
2022-04-13 19:10:01 +01:00 |
|
|
dedf916d13
|
change substituter name
|
2022-04-13 13:55:50 +01:00 |
|
|
a18cafdc94
|
Upload to backblaze
|
2022-04-13 13:39:43 +01:00 |
|
|
7d72b3662e
|
Use aws credentials
|
2022-04-13 13:39:43 +01:00 |
|
|
1b5e81886a
|
add authorized keys for the build server
|
2022-04-13 11:38:09 +01:00 |
|
|
ac549a0f52
|
fix ssh config
|
2022-04-13 11:33:50 +01:00 |
|
|
0062a9ee53
|
move to declarative user management
|
2022-04-13 11:29:23 +01:00 |
|
|
8a87df73cf
|
add ssh config
|
2022-04-13 11:29:22 +01:00 |
|
|
7d44808401
|
change the way plover config is written
|
2022-04-13 10:51:20 +01:00 |
|
|
b045dede5b
|
Create the grapejuice directory
|
2022-04-13 10:31:49 +01:00 |
|
|
4b9ffd8017
|
switch thinkrac back to zfs
|
2022-04-13 07:29:51 +01:00 |
|
|
0d7c79d659
|
Add signing for nix-serve once again
|
2022-04-12 13:18:20 +01:00 |
|
|
80a71def07
|
Add more vscode config
|
2022-04-12 13:09:22 +01:00 |
|
|
f2141ad8db
|
Fix C_Cpp intellisense settings
|
2022-04-12 13:09:21 +01:00 |
|
|
fa89b5393f
|
Format everything on save
|
2022-04-12 13:09:21 +01:00 |
|
|
d11f5975fa
|
Don’t upload hydra results to s3
|
2022-04-12 10:38:53 +01:00 |
|
|
8d5650b2d9
|
require sig
|
2022-04-12 10:37:53 +01:00 |
|
|
1c5dd90edc
|
remove signing once again
|
2022-04-12 10:37:45 +01:00 |
|
|
a815c86cd1
|
remove owner for nix-serve secret
|
2022-04-12 10:35:14 +01:00 |
|
|
01ae3eaa04
|
add nix-serve signing
|
2022-04-12 10:34:04 +01:00 |
|
|
8e77bb839f
|
remove randomized delay sec
|
2022-04-12 09:21:41 +01:00 |
|
|
4b84f6f241
|
add missing lib
|
2022-04-12 09:00:35 +01:00 |
|
|
ed25df7369
|
add nix-serve
|
2022-04-12 08:56:19 +01:00 |
|
|
f009c21100
|
remove ca-derivation remnants
|
2022-04-12 08:56:19 +01:00 |
|
|
fd197c7670
|
add android-studio
|
2022-04-11 14:20:59 +01:00 |
|
|
74843e79de
|
add github_token
|
2022-04-10 13:08:05 +01:00 |
|
|
671daa3a1e
|
Change the firefox workaround used
|
2022-04-10 09:01:54 +01:00 |
|
|
02286cb87d
|
add ghidra
|
2022-04-10 08:36:09 +01:00 |
|
|
1dd4701a66
|
remove factorio. not playing that game atm
|
2022-04-10 08:36:09 +01:00 |
|
|
a828d430dc
|
use modesetting driver instead of intel
|
2022-04-09 14:45:04 +01:00 |
|
|
1117e2b2ab
|
set buffer size to maximum?
|
2022-04-09 12:26:09 +01:00 |
|
|
61ce2cdffc
|
add some rt stuff
|
2022-04-09 12:22:14 +01:00 |
|
|
942daa9933
|
make my server responsible for all of ipv6 private ip space
|
2022-04-09 12:11:19 +01:00 |
|
|
314b366275
|
update plover wayland patch
|
2022-04-09 11:57:33 +01:00 |
|
|
c5807200e0
|
fix theming?
|
2022-04-09 11:06:14 +01:00 |
|
|
f8ce50c8c7
|
remove sane override
|
2022-04-09 10:00:35 +01:00 |
|
|
2faedd4893
|
Add another non-nix device
|
2022-04-07 14:38:49 +01:00 |
|
|
d8ad59f9d0
|
improve wireguard config
|
2022-04-07 14:38:49 +01:00 |
|
|
9d09348d02
|
use winewowpackages
|
2022-04-07 10:36:43 +01:00 |
|
|
62fc58e7c8
|
Move to regular wine-staging
|
2022-04-07 10:13:13 +01:00 |
|
|
a33fe7a244
|
the fuck is going on
|
2022-04-06 20:11:42 +01:00 |
|
|
fcb31c1854
|
use firefox-bin
|
2022-04-06 20:08:44 +01:00 |
|
|
869e298924
|
set the state version lmao
|
2022-04-06 20:05:19 +01:00 |
|
|
464138f61b
|
????
|
2022-04-06 19:59:46 +01:00 |
|
|
e22bb0ac90
|
downgrade firefox
|
2022-04-06 19:51:22 +01:00 |
|
|
f3a72ae2ad
|
switch to firefox-bin
|
2022-04-06 19:44:42 +01:00 |
|
|
ba9bca0b52
|
disable automatic suspension
|
2022-04-06 15:10:50 +01:00 |
|
|
b294f369b8
|
Make miifox.net not as huge
|
2022-04-06 14:59:25 +01:00 |
|
|
d41a4844de
|
disable gpg-agent (broken)
|
2022-04-06 14:47:52 +01:00 |
|
|
d102a55e1d
|
move maildir
|
2022-04-06 09:11:56 +01:00 |
|
|
538eb6f0f5
|
Unblock syncthing ports
|
2022-04-06 08:23:05 +01:00 |
|